		<description>Hi, I made GF molasses cookies  and everyone at work was begging me for the recipe. 2cups GF flour, 1 egg, tbsp cinnamon, ginger. teaspoon of salt, soda, nutmeg, cloves and vanilla. 1/2 c molasses and brown sugar. 1/2 stick butterflavored Crisco, or butter. whip all together, chill x 1 hour. roll into balls, dip or flatten in sugar. Bake 350* x 8-12 min, then cool on cookie sheet for 2min, then to rack. I have to say I was a little skeptical myself, until i tasted them. please try. I used 2 parts rice flour with pea and flax and soy flours mixed. First recipe I have adapted. Maybe wine bread is next, I&#039;ll let you know.</description>
